Output e6b2ccf99114e50bb31e2c3a5f35c848800aa7cb4a99c4d31bccc2b3f79c5e58:1

value
67953
script pubkey
OP_0 OP_PUSHBYTES_20 6b6c521bcb1c4917728f6befd2d2db0dd0129271
address
bc1qddk9yx7tr3y3wu50d0ha95kmphgp9yn37usesp
transaction
e6b2ccf99114e50bb31e2c3a5f35c848800aa7cb4a99c4d31bccc2b3f79c5e58
confirmations
181539
spent
true